brettw%gmail.com
b1d72a485f
Bug 348981 r=pkasting a=dbaron Typo in range setting
...
git-svn-id: svn://10.0.0.236/trunk@207850 18797224-902f-48f8-a5cc-f745e15eee43
2006-08-18 17:45:02 +00:00
brettw%gmail.com
3cf1e50afa
Bug 348171 r=bryner Backspace key is very slow
...
git-svn-id: svn://10.0.0.236/trunk@207333 18797224-902f-48f8-a5cc-f745e15eee43
2006-08-14 17:57:53 +00:00
brettw%gmail.com
d178fffe45
Bug 347804 r=bryner Crash due to not NULL checking
...
git-svn-id: svn://10.0.0.236/trunk@206885 18797224-902f-48f8-a5cc-f745e15eee43
2006-08-08 17:12:19 +00:00
brettw%gmail.com
d0ca5b8b57
Bug 347819 r=bryner Change assersions hit in normal usage to non-assertions & return failure
...
git-svn-id: svn://10.0.0.236/trunk@206842 18797224-902f-48f8-a5cc-f745e15eee43
2006-08-08 16:57:50 +00:00
brettw%gmail.com
6b5a6bf522
Bug 347561 r+sr=bryner Spellchecker crashes when causing destroy notifications to be flushed
...
git-svn-id: svn://10.0.0.236/trunk@206729 18797224-902f-48f8-a5cc-f745e15eee43
2006-08-07 18:10:28 +00:00
brettw%gmail.com
3aecc488c3
Bug 344560 forgotten part of previous commit
...
git-svn-id: svn://10.0.0.236/trunk@206540 18797224-902f-48f8-a5cc-f745e15eee43
2006-08-04 01:17:59 +00:00
brettw%gmail.com
0040657a99
Bug 344560 r=bryner Make the spellchecker asynchronously check everything to avoid crashing when called from frame code. We cause DOM notifications to flush which are not allowed from frame code.
...
git-svn-id: svn://10.0.0.236/trunk@206539 18797224-902f-48f8-a5cc-f745e15eee43
2006-08-04 01:02:42 +00:00
brettw%gmail.com
52ea8a110b
Bug 345112 r+sr=bryner Make the spellchecker work incrementally
...
git-svn-id: svn://10.0.0.236/trunk@206401 18797224-902f-48f8-a5cc-f745e15eee43
2006-08-02 16:17:06 +00:00
benjamin%smedbergs.us
06c43fd2b4
Bug 339106 - integrate spellcheck into libxul, r=mento
...
git-svn-id: svn://10.0.0.236/trunk@206168 18797224-902f-48f8-a5cc-f745e15eee43
2006-07-31 18:11:38 +00:00
brettw%gmail.com
b641ec7e7a
Bug 339123 r=mscott Add Mozilla-related words to the dictinary
...
git-svn-id: svn://10.0.0.236/trunk@206164 18797224-902f-48f8-a5cc-f745e15eee43
2006-07-31 18:08:29 +00:00
brettw%gmail.com
4d9b9ee572
Bug 346200 r=bryner Spellchecker doesn't like curly quotes and other non-ASCII punctuation
...
git-svn-id: svn://10.0.0.236/trunk@205056 18797224-902f-48f8-a5cc-f745e15eee43
2006-07-28 17:57:53 +00:00
brettw%gmail.com
930e89e0c7
Bug 234936 r=bryner Don't spellcheck URLs
...
git-svn-id: svn://10.0.0.236/trunk@204996 18797224-902f-48f8-a5cc-f745e15eee43
2006-07-27 22:09:07 +00:00
brettw%gmail.com
fe6392026d
Bug 345751 r+sr=roc Use new sorted range feature for the spellchecker
...
git-svn-id: svn://10.0.0.236/trunk@204994 18797224-902f-48f8-a5cc-f745e15eee43
2006-07-27 21:57:45 +00:00
brettw%gmail.com
7be614f9f5
Bug 340050 r+sr=roc a=schrep Crash in spellchecker checking absurdly long word
...
git-svn-id: svn://10.0.0.236/trunk@204950 18797224-902f-48f8-a5cc-f745e15eee43
2006-07-27 18:11:08 +00:00
martijn.martijn%gmail.com
79a9345af4
Bug 344172 - Spellchecker doesn't display suggestion list for misspelled words and doesn't underline them if Russian, Ukrainian or Bulgarian Spell dictionary is installed, patch by roc, r+sr=mscott
...
git-svn-id: svn://10.0.0.236/trunk@203495 18797224-902f-48f8-a5cc-f745e15eee43
2006-07-24 06:45:47 +00:00
benjamin%smedbergs.us
e5f238eaac
Bug 339144 - Expose a custom factory type for simple nsIUnicharInputStream instances, r=darin
...
git-svn-id: svn://10.0.0.236/trunk@203371 18797224-902f-48f8-a5cc-f745e15eee43
2006-07-21 16:28:51 +00:00
pamg.bugs%gmail.com
22934e7775
Bug 339434: Crash trying to spellcheck in a closed window. Patch by pkasting@google.com. r=brettw, sr=bzbarsky
...
git-svn-id: svn://10.0.0.236/trunk@203331 18797224-902f-48f8-a5cc-f745e15eee43
2006-07-21 01:15:57 +00:00
brettw%gmail.com
49f61c66e9
Bug 345054 r+sr=roc Don't flush pending notifications in the spellchecker
...
git-svn-id: svn://10.0.0.236/trunk@203199 18797224-902f-48f8-a5cc-f745e15eee43
2006-07-20 00:15:07 +00:00
brettw%gmail.com
f48c174e47
Bug 345059 r+sr=roc Adding a word to the dictionary is slow for large textarea
...
git-svn-id: svn://10.0.0.236/trunk@203198 18797224-902f-48f8-a5cc-f745e15eee43
2006-07-20 00:12:41 +00:00
martijn.martijn%gmail.com
23dc2d5ed7
Bug 344895 - Spellchecker hangs Firefox when dealing with a largish textarea, patch by brettw, r+sr=roc
...
git-svn-id: svn://10.0.0.236/trunk@203159 18797224-902f-48f8-a5cc-f745e15eee43
2006-07-19 19:57:34 +00:00
martijn.martijn%gmail.com
30a5e84dca
Bug 344184 - Crash [@ FindNextNode] with this testcase in designMode, patch by roc, r+sr=mscott
...
git-svn-id: svn://10.0.0.236/trunk@203128 18797224-902f-48f8-a5cc-f745e15eee43
2006-07-19 18:13:45 +00:00
roc+%cs.cmu.edu
6bc725e466
Bug 343741. Don't pass Unicode characters to isspace etc libc methods, they die on Windows. r+sr=mscott
...
git-svn-id: svn://10.0.0.236/trunk@202000 18797224-902f-48f8-a5cc-f745e15eee43
2006-07-13 08:10:30 +00:00
roc+%cs.cmu.edu
26a01b79eb
Bug 343532. Fix crasher when calling FindNextNode on the root node. r+sr=mscott
...
git-svn-id: svn://10.0.0.236/trunk@201598 18797224-902f-48f8-a5cc-f745e15eee43
2006-07-05 21:08:22 +00:00
roc+%cs.cmu.edu
bc83374855
Trying to fix balsa orange.
...
git-svn-id: svn://10.0.0.236/trunk@201513 18797224-902f-48f8-a5cc-f745e15eee43
2006-07-04 03:04:55 +00:00
roc+%cs.cmu.edu
87dce6e71a
Adding assertion to investigate balsa orange.
...
git-svn-id: svn://10.0.0.236/trunk@201512 18797224-902f-48f8-a5cc-f745e15eee43
2006-07-04 02:17:22 +00:00
roc+%cs.cmu.edu
460d411172
Bug 339066. Update inline spellchecking to extract words from the DOM (augmented with style data), handling words that span DOM nodes. Fixes many issues. patch by brettw, roc; r=brettw,roc,mscott,sr=bryner
...
git-svn-id: svn://10.0.0.236/trunk@201509 18797224-902f-48f8-a5cc-f745e15eee43
2006-07-04 00:32:34 +00:00
benjamin%smedbergs.us
4aa3094d24
Think-o from bug 216382 is the partial cause of bug 343126 (spellchecker completely broken), rs=enn
...
git-svn-id: svn://10.0.0.236/trunk@201234 18797224-902f-48f8-a5cc-f745e15eee43
2006-06-29 16:22:55 +00:00
dbaron%dbaron.org
385eb29e7d
bsmedberg missed a file when relanding bug 216382 - put the spellcheck dictionaries in appdir/dictionaries and extensiondir/dictionaries, r=enndeakin
...
git-svn-id: svn://10.0.0.236/trunk@201219 18797224-902f-48f8-a5cc-f745e15eee43
2006-06-29 08:31:40 +00:00
benjamin%smedbergs.us
0430b21fe9
Relanding bug 216382 - put the spellcheck dictionaries in appdir/dictionaries and extensiondir/dictionaries, r=enndeakin (fix was misplaced NS_IF_ADDREF)
...
git-svn-id: svn://10.0.0.236/trunk@201209 18797224-902f-48f8-a5cc-f745e15eee43
2006-06-29 06:03:12 +00:00
benjamin%smedbergs.us
68e30e2961
Backout bug 216382 due to windows orange
...
git-svn-id: svn://10.0.0.236/trunk@201202 18797224-902f-48f8-a5cc-f745e15eee43
2006-06-29 04:48:40 +00:00
benjamin%smedbergs.us
ddcd87371c
Bug 216382 - put the spellcheck dictionaries in appdir/dictionaries and extensiondir/dictionaries, r=enndeakin
...
git-svn-id: svn://10.0.0.236/trunk@201191 18797224-902f-48f8-a5cc-f745e15eee43
2006-06-29 03:01:38 +00:00
martijn.martijn%gmail.com
35dbb7e81a
Bug 342536 - Backing out _remove the redundant DeleteSelection call_ patch from bug 312778
...
git-svn-id: svn://10.0.0.236/trunk@200721 18797224-902f-48f8-a5cc-f745e15eee43
2006-06-23 21:17:59 +00:00
martijn.martijn%gmail.com
5ec7fb7ecd
removal of DeleteSelection, which was redundant. Bug 312778, r=brettw, sr=mscott
...
git-svn-id: svn://10.0.0.236/trunk@200490 18797224-902f-48f8-a5cc-f745e15eee43
2006-06-21 00:52:00 +00:00
mark%moxienet.com
8931df676e
340807 Spell checking broken on OS X, can't use Cocoa spell checker in a Carbon app. Use myspell when under Carbon. r=pink
...
git-svn-id: svn://10.0.0.236/trunk@200060 18797224-902f-48f8-a5cc-f745e15eee43
2006-06-15 23:51:32 +00:00
jwalden%mit.edu
21f85cece7
Bug 316543 - crash [@ mozSpellChecker::mozSpellChecker] when opening message compose window. Patch by Adam Guthrie <ispiked@gmail.com>, r=timeless, sr=mscott
...
git-svn-id: svn://10.0.0.236/trunk@200017 18797224-902f-48f8-a5cc-f745e15eee43
2006-06-15 18:53:49 +00:00
martijn.martijn%gmail.com
88b84220c0
Bug 312778 - Undo after a spell check correction doesn't work, undoes previous action, r=brettw, sr=mscott
...
git-svn-id: svn://10.0.0.236/trunk@199701 18797224-902f-48f8-a5cc-f745e15eee43
2006-06-12 14:15:48 +00:00
timeless%mozdev.org
7185e837bc
Bug 337917 Make consumers stop using cids from other modules
...
r=smontagu sr=darin
git-svn-id: svn://10.0.0.236/trunk@198973 18797224-902f-48f8-a5cc-f745e15eee43
2006-06-03 23:35:59 +00:00
pinkerton%aol.net
af24bfafa7
add osx spellcheck service to replaces mySpell on Mac (bug 151040)
...
git-svn-id: svn://10.0.0.236/trunk@198942 18797224-902f-48f8-a5cc-f745e15eee43
2006-06-03 15:56:20 +00:00
brettw%gmail.com
be5e775057
Bug 329672 r=mscott Thunderbird assertions on window close with spellchecker
...
git-svn-id: svn://10.0.0.236/trunk@196427 18797224-902f-48f8-a5cc-f745e15eee43
2006-05-12 22:48:14 +00:00
brettw%gmail.com
5c976a204f
Bug 331368 r=mscott Assertions in content iterator
...
git-svn-id: svn://10.0.0.236/trunk@196426 18797224-902f-48f8-a5cc-f745e15eee43
2006-05-12 22:44:11 +00:00
benjamin%smedbergs.us
6e24a5d20a
Freeze nsIArray (requires separating nsIMutableArray into another .idl file); also removes NS_NewArray and moves do_QueryElementAt into the glue, r=darin
...
git-svn-id: svn://10.0.0.236/trunk@194221 18797224-902f-48f8-a5cc-f745e15eee43
2006-04-12 15:43:32 +00:00
bienvenu%nventure.com
5441688ad8
fix crash entering smiley<space><space> on unix, sr=mscott, 328606
...
git-svn-id: svn://10.0.0.236/trunk@191400 18797224-902f-48f8-a5cc-f745e15eee43
2006-02-28 15:53:07 +00:00
scott%scott-macgregor.org
7f0c1c3f7f
Bug #324521 --> poor inline spell checking performance on large text documents. When adding or ignoring a word, just spell check the existing spell selection instead of the entire document since those are the only words that would possibly be effected. Limit the size of the spell check selection to the first 250 mistyped words.
...
sr=bienvenu
git-svn-id: svn://10.0.0.236/trunk@191344 18797224-902f-48f8-a5cc-f745e15eee43
2006-02-27 22:35:35 +00:00
timeless%mozdev.org
af51e73d0e
Bug 106386 Correct misspellings in source code
...
r=bernd rs=brendan
git-svn-id: svn://10.0.0.236/trunk@191013 18797224-902f-48f8-a5cc-f745e15eee43
2006-02-23 09:36:43 +00:00
bzbarsky%mit.edu
992aec0bc9
Make it possible to enable spell-check for text inputs too (not just
...
textareas). Make the pref controlling the whole thing live. Bug 151040, patch
by Julian Pellico <jpellico@yahoo.com>, r=bzbarsky, sr=bryner
git-svn-id: svn://10.0.0.236/trunk@189459 18797224-902f-48f8-a5cc-f745e15eee43
2006-02-09 03:50:53 +00:00
cbiesinger%web.de
6322c04952
bug 183156 remove *UCS2* functions, replacing them with *UTF16* ones
...
r+sr=darin
git-svn-id: svn://10.0.0.236/trunk@188844 18797224-902f-48f8-a5cc-f745e15eee43
2006-02-03 14:18:39 +00:00
scott%scott-macgregor.org
7222c83634
Bug #307052 --> Spellchecker doesn't display suggestion list for misspelled words in cyrillic based directions.
...
In addition to fixing the string conversion issue, fix various memory leaks, poor allocation strategies and other problems with this code.
r=mvl
sr=bz
git-svn-id: svn://10.0.0.236/trunk@187001 18797224-902f-48f8-a5cc-f745e15eee43
2006-01-05 19:11:10 +00:00
timeless%mozdev.org
433bd7b2df
Bug 322351 mozISpellCheckingEngine.check crashes if word is misspelled [@ mozMySpell::Check]
...
r=mscott sr=bz
git-svn-id: svn://10.0.0.236/trunk@186969 18797224-902f-48f8-a5cc-f745e15eee43
2006-01-05 06:19:54 +00:00
timeless%mozdev.org
3381bf1e44
Bug 253481 xul:textbox attribute to specify what happens to pasted line breaks
...
patch by ted.mielczarek@gmail.com r=brade/neil sr=jag
git-svn-id: svn://10.0.0.236/trunk@186330 18797224-902f-48f8-a5cc-f745e15eee43
2005-12-20 20:12:54 +00:00
brettw%gmail.com
845d339a2f
Bug 320443 sr=bryner Fix inline spellchecker warnings: using out of bounds index.
...
git-svn-id: svn://10.0.0.236/trunk@186138 18797224-902f-48f8-a5cc-f745e15eee43
2005-12-15 23:25:49 +00:00